Regulators fine Goldman $2.9 billion over 1MDB
Regulators in the US, Singapore and the UK reached settlements worth nearly $3 billion with US bank Goldman Sachs over its involvement in the massive 1MDB fraud.
Goldman Sachs will pay a record $2.9 billion fine, the US’s Department of Justice said in a statement on October 22. This will include the forfeit of $606 million in fees received from the 1MDB fund.
